Backstage With...

by Mikey Worrall

Conversations with your favourite theatre actors and creatives.

Industry secrets, eyebrow raising stories and behind the scenes access.

Hosted by Mikey Worrall.

Francesca Moody (Producer of Leopards, Mum, Fleabag)

19m · Published 19 Sep 14:31

Francesca Moody is best known as the original producer of the multi-award-winning Fleabag by Phoebe Waller-Bridge, which she has produced globally on behalf of DryWrite, most recently in London’s West End at the Wyndham’s Theatre, where it was also recorded and broadcast by NT Live, playing in cinemas throughout the world. Her current and upcoming productions include Leopards, at the Rose Theatre, in Kingston, and Mum at Soho Theatre.
